Subject: [PATCH V2] usb: gadget: uvc_video: unlock before submitting a request to ep

There could be chances where the usb_ep_queue() could fail and trigger
complete() handler with error status. In this case, if usb_ep_queue()
is called with lock held and the triggered complete() handler is waiting
for the same lock to be cleared could result in a deadlock situation and
could result in system hang, so call usb_ep_queue() without the lock to
resolve this issue.

Changes in V2:
- Addressed Dan and Sergey review comments:
 - Removed unwanted usb_ep_set_halt, it's alreadly call on error path.
 - Updated commit message.

 drivers/usb/gadget/function/uvc_video.c | 4 ++--
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/usb/gadget/function/uvc_video.c b/drivers/usb/gadget/function/uvc_video.c
index 91af3b1ef0d4..705d762b7f5c 100644
--- a/drivers/usb/gadget/function/uvc_video.c
+++ b/drivers/usb/gadget/function/uvc_video.c
@@ -460,10 +460,10 @@ static void uvcg_video_pump(struct work_struct *work)
 			req->no_interrupt = 1;
 		}
 
-		/* Queue the USB request */
-		ret = uvcg_video_ep_queue(video, req);
 		spin_unlock_irqrestore(&queue->irqlock, flags);
 
+		/* Queue the USB request */
+		ret = uvcg_video_ep_queue(video, req);
 		if (ret < 0) {
 			uvcg_queue_cancel(queue, 0);
 			break;
